Jean M. Dostou is a scholar working on Physiology, Endocrinology, Diabetes and Metabolism and Cell Biology. According to data from OpenAlex, Jean M. Dostou has authored 12 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Physiology, 4 papers in Endocrinology, Diabetes and Metabolism and 4 papers in Cell Biology. Recurrent topics in Jean M. Dostou's work include Diet and metabolism studies (7 papers), Muscle metabolism and nutrition (4 papers) and Diabetes Management and Research (4 papers). Jean M. Dostou is often cited by papers focused on Diet and metabolism studies (7 papers), Muscle metabolism and nutrition (4 papers) and Diabetes Management and Research (4 papers). Jean M. Dostou collaborates with scholars based in United States, Russia and Greece. Jean M. Dostou's co-authors include John E. Gerich, Christian Meyer, Stephen Welle, Michael Stümvoll, Hans J. Woerle, Asimina Mitrakou, Christian Meyer, Morey W. Haymond, Steven D. Wittlin and Niyaz R Gosmanov and has published in prestigious journals such as Journal of Clinical Investigation, Diabetes and American Journal of Physiology-Endocrinology and Metabolism.
